THW Kiel sign Domen Makuc

The reigning DHB Cup winner THW Kiel announced at their season-opening press conference the signing of Slovenian international Domen Makuc, who will join the club in the summer of 2026. The 25-year-old, who can be deployed both at left back and centre back, will move from FC Barcelona to the Förde, signing a four-year contract until June 30, 2030. Makuc is Kiel’s second confirmed new signing for the 2026/27 season after German international Julian Köster.


Szilagyi: “Domen fits into our team of the future”

Viktor Szilagyi, Managing Director of THW Kiel, said:
“We are looking forward to Domen Makuc. He will be the next top-trained Slovenian playmaker in Kiel. Domen’s style of play fits into our team of the future, and that’s why he was our preferred candidate for the backcourt. In addition, he brings a wealth of experience from Barcelona and still has the potential to further develop with us.”


Makuc: “Next big step in my career”

Domen Makuc also expressed his excitement about his future with the German record champions:
“I am currently playing for FC Barcelona, and from next year I will be in Kiel. Both are world-class clubs with great tradition and mutual respect. Moving to THW Kiel will be the next big step in my career. I want to prove myself in the strongest league in the world, and Kiel is the perfect place for that. Not only will I find a top team there, but also a great atmosphere in the Wunderino Arena. Being cheered on by thousands of handball-crazy fans at every home game is something very special.”
